MBABANE - The Miss SA 2026 Top 24 includes professionals from diverse fields such as medicine, law, engineering, accounting and entrepreneurship, alongside students from across the country.
The Miss South Africa (SA) Organisation has announced its 2026 Top 24 finalists. Singer Azana is among the contestants competing for the national crown this year.
Makhosazana Azana Masango (25) from KwaZulu-Natal. She is a musician and law student, she promotes access to education in underserved schools and supports youth development through music and mentorship.
In her May entry video, the BoGogo hitmaker said her advocacy focuses on improving access to education for children in rural areas and townships. “As I take this action of not shrinking from my purpose, my advocacy is directed towards the future of my country, the youth,” she said.
The Miss SA 2026 Top 24 also includes medical doctor and entrepreneur Dr Mankgodi Mampuru, chartered accountant and model Jessica Stewart, attorney and content creator Nompumelelo Maduna, and engineer Thandi Mthombeni, alongside students, entrepreneurs and professionals from across the country.
